Five Illnesses You Can Get on a Cruise Ship Besides COVID

Precautions to Take to Avoid Getting Sick

Anaphylaxis

A life-threatening allergic reaction that occurs immediately after exposure to an allergen. Symptoms include difficulty breathing, hives, swelling of the throat and tongue, and a rapid pulse.

Gastroenteritis

A common illness caused by bacteria or viruses that can cause diarrhea, vomiting, and abdominal pain.

Norovirus

A highly contagious virus that can cause diarrhea, vomiting, and stomach cramps.

Influenza

A respiratory illness that can cause fever, cough, sore throat, and body aches.

Legionnaires' disease

A pneumonia-like illness caused by bacteria that can be found in the water used in whirlpools and hot tubs.

Tips to Avoid Getting Sick on a Cruise Ship

  • Follow the ship's handwashing guidelines.
  • Get vaccinated against influenza and COVID-19 before your trip.
  • Avoid contact with people who are sick.
  •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water.
  • Report any illness to the ship's medical staff immediately.
